The problem today
- RFIs and code violations found mid-build cost 10-100x more to fix than the same issue caught in pre-construction review.
- Verifying constructability across a full drawing set today means waiting on manual review across multiple disciplines before you can commit to a schedule.
- A single missed conflict, a duct run clashing with a structural member, a panel blocking required clearance, turns into a change order once the crew is on site.
